Description

La Semilla (The Seed) is an organization that works mostly with children of low-income families. They noticed that many of the poorest children get the lowest grades in school, so most of their work is dedicated to improving the level of education among these children. They address this problem on many fronts: leadership building exercises, homework help, working with child labourers, teaching about health and hygiene, and also working wi La Semilla works in several different slums, each with its own distinct characteristics. In Huachipa, much of the population has been displaced due to political violence. In Carabayllo, there is a large dump where there are many child labourers and the community faces health problems. In communities like these La Semilla works mainly with children of low-income families but also works with the mothers of these children. This program provides access for youth to forms of media and communication technology, which is a capacity-building exercise to empower youth to speak out about and critically assess the circumstances of their communities. They need volunteers to help come up with radio program ideas and techniques.
